Frequently Asked Questions about Raymondville
What type of rentals are currently available in Raymondville?
There are currently 53 Apartments for Rent in Raymondville, TX with pricing that ranges from $383 to $1,650. There are also 40 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Raymondville ranging from $725 to $2,750.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Raymondville?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Raymondville ranges from $725 to $2,750 with an average monthly rent of $1,450.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Raymondville?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Raymondville range from $880 to $1,650,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$800 to $2,750.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,300 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,139.
